Federation 2 Composition Examples

Contents

  • ./examples - various examples of subgraphs with supergraph.yaml config that can be used with the rover fed2 subcommand installed. See the main README.md for rover install instructions.

Using the rover CLI with the examples

Run an example:

cd ./basic

rover fed2 supergraph compose --config ./supergraph.yaml

Verify it composes successfully:

rover fed2 supergraph compose --config ./supergraph.yaml
WARN: [InconsistentFieldType]: Field "A.v1" has mismatched, but compatible, types across subgraphs: will use type "Int" (from subgraph "a") in supergraph but "A.v1" has subtype "Int!" in subgraph "b"
